Quote:
Originally Posted by blue71ta View Post
Car is looking good, John. Ever get that 3.23 rear installed? If so, was it a noticeable improvement?

-James
Thanks James. I did get the rear axle installed along with the springs. Those springs are what I referred to in my last post that helped with the sagging rear. The 3.23s did make quite a difference, and it's really nice to have posi now. I really wish I had picked up one of those shakers from you when I was there. I wanted to get one cut out for my 78; I figured I would've been able to find a decent one already cut out by now. I hate to cut a nice unopened shaker but if I don't find a cut one soon, I may end up buying a good one to open up.
